Tigers are solitary animals, only coming together to mate or raise young 13 How do tigers hunt? Tigers are ambush predators, using their speed and strength to catch their prey 14 What is the global population of tigers? There are currently less than 4,000 tigers left in the wild, with populations declining due to habitat loss and poaching
